What is bistability?

Bistability is the condition or state of being bistable - possessing two stable states.

What are the properties and applications of double wells in the field of physics?

Double wells are physical systems with two potential energy minima, allowing for the existence of two stable states. These systems are used in various applications such as modeling chemical reactions, studying quantum mechanics, and understanding phase transitions. Double wells are important in physics for their ability to exhibit bistability and hysteresis, making them valuable in the study of complex systems and phenomena.
